Subject: Memtrace cut-over complete

Team,

Cut-over to Memtrace v2 for GPU memory profiling finished last night. Old v1 agents are disabled; any tickets referencing v1 dashboards should be closed as resolved-by-migration. Sampling overhead is now under 2% and allocation traces include kernel names. Known gap: profiles older than 30 days were not migrated. Point customers at the v2 docs for setup questions. For reference when troubleshooting, the agent now runs with the following configuration.

settings of bagaf-bawip:
[aldax]
port = 5000
region = south-4
host = aldax.brasklabs.corp
team = brivan
timeout_ms = 2000
retries = 2

Meeting notes — Torvane prototype shipment

Attendees: build team, receiving leads.

Unit TK-9 ships Thursday to the Mirelow Test Facility. Crate sealed on-site; no inspection in transit. Receiving confirms dock access and cold storage ready. Courier is Dunhallow Freight, single driver. Hand-over must follow the confidential instruction stated below.

dispatch memo: the sorys silath courier leaves the frawyn fraok casox holael tamix tamwyn fraael silael ledger at gate 9188 under passcode 240729

[ ] Key Ceremony Step 7 — Thumbnail Queue Signing Key (Pellmont Media Vault). Before resuming the thumbnail generation queue, support staff must verify that the new signing key has been witnessed by two ceremony officers and that the old key is marked retired in the registry. Do not requeue failed thumbnail jobs until verification completes, or they will be signed with the retired key and rejected downstream. When the queue controller prompts during unlock, enter the recovery passphrase that appears on the next line.

unlock words, fawig-bagef: olidor-holir-istox-holath-tamys-quenion-giliel

## Changelog — Driftmail v2.9.1

Renamed `DIGEST_CRON_WINDOW` to `DIGEST_BATCH_SCHEDULE` for consistency with the new batch email digest scheduler in Postbloom. The old key is still read as a fallback, but logs a deprecation warning on boot; reviewers should confirm both paths are covered in the migration test. Staging envs must also carry the signing credential the scheduler uses to authorize queued sends. Add the following line to your .env file:

sealed setting: LEDGER_TOKEN20=6148d35bbb480b0ab79e